mysql:7067
From: sharland <sharland <sharland@xxxxxxxxxx>>
Date: Thu, 27 Feb 2003 20:35:11 +0900
Subject: [mysql 07067] Tomcat4.1 で MySQL Connector/J2.0->3.0 に VerUp するとエラー発生
皆様、こんにちわ。sharlandと申します。 MySQLのJDBCドライバが「MySQL Connector/J 3.0」(3.0.6)になりました。 そこで、「MySQL Connector/J 2.0」(2.0.14)で動作していた環境を 「MySQL Connector/J 3.0」(3.0.6)にそっくり置き換えました。 置き換え後、MySQLとTomcatをそれぞれ再起動させました。 ところが、エラーが発生して動作しなくなりました。 ■エラーの内容: ........................................................... java.sql.SQLException: Column 'NO' not found. ※'NO'はカラム名です。 ........................................................... コネクションは正常に確立し、SQLも発行できていますが、 なぜか、列名を認識することができないようです。 どなたか、この「MySQL Connector/J 3.0」(3.0.6)を Tomcat4.1+MySQL3.23環境で、動作させる方法に関しまして情報を お持ちの方はお教えいただきませんでしょうか。 ※TomcatのJDBCドライバは下記「lib」ディレクトリのどこかに、 JARファイルを「そのまま」単に「放り込むだけで動作する」はずの ものだと理解しています 【JDBCドライバの配備先】 ........................................................ C:\Program Files\Apache Group\Tomcat 4.1\shared\lib または C:\Program Files\Apache Group\Tomcat 4.1\common\lib または C:\Program Files\Apache Group\Tomcat 4.1\webapps\JspSv\WEB-INF\lib ※JspSvはアプリケーションディレクトリ ........................................................ [環境] ........................................................... ・OS:WindowsXP Pro SP1 ・Java:j2sdk1.4.0_01 ・JSP/サーブレットエンジン:Tomcat4.1 ・RDB:MySQL 3.23 ・CLASSPATH:C:\mysql\mysql-connector-java-3.0.6-stable\mysql-connector-java-3.0.6-stable-bin.jar →これは設定しても、Tomcatが無視するので関係ないですが・・・。 ・動作しないJDBCドライバ: mysql-connector-java-3.0.6-stable (mysql-connector-java-3.0.6-stable-bin.jar) ・動作するDBCドライバ: mysql-connector-java-2.0.14 (mysql-connector-java-2.0.14-bin.jar) ...........................................................
-> 7067 2003-02-27 20:35 [sharland <sharland@x] Tomcat4.1 で MySQL Connector/J2.0->3.0 に VerUp するとエラー発生 7068 2003-02-27 21:31 ┗["TAKAHASHI, Tomohiro] 7072 2003-02-27 23:04 ┗[sharland <sharland@x]